Population in Sieradzki County 2023

In 2023, Sieradzki county ranked 87 of 380 Polish counties. Population shrank by 6,763 residents -5.72% between 2018-2023, at 111,477.

Among 339 declining counties, in the bottom 40% for rate of decline. Within Łódź province, ranked 4 of 24 counties.

Based on 31 years of official GUS statistics for Sieradzki county and its 11 municipalities within Łódź province.
